Freeze and Fuse is a “cool” technique with a “hot” following! It allows you to make glass elements of all kinds to add detail and dimension to your glass artwork. Join guest instructor Deborah Ellington to learn how to create all kinds of three-dimensional glass elements. You will learn the technique of filling the molds for successful freezing and firing, and there will be time in class to make dozens of elements!

All supplies are included in class except for an inexpensive electric toothbrush; students, please bring one to class (easily found for about $5 on Temu.com).

Deborah will also demonstrate how to make a custom silicone mold that you can use to create one-of-a-kind designs. You are truly only limited by your imagination!

Deborah Ellington holds an MFA in Ceramics and has been teaching art since 1974. She was both a professor and Dean of instruction at Lone Star College. She works in paint, ceramics and glass and we are excited to have her teaching at Harmony.
